Chapter 1: Why the "Automatic Polo Shirt Manufacturing Process Machine" Starts with Knitting

Before a single stitch of sewing occurs, the fabric must be created. While large circular knitting machines produce the body fabric for polo shirts (the "piqué" or jersey), the distinctive collar and ribbed cuffs are a different story.

These parts require a specific type of flat knitting machine. Unlike circular machines that knit in a tube, flat knitting machines create shaped panels.

1.1 The Role of Computerized Flat Knitting Machines

The modern automatic polo shirt manufacturing process machine for trims is a computerized flat knitting machine. It automates the loop-forming process to create:

  • Ribbed Collars: The structured neckband that holds its shape.

  • Cuffs: The tight, elastic ends of the sleeves.

  • Plackets: The reinforced opening where the buttons go.

Chapter 2: The Complete Polo Shirt Manufacturing Process (Step-by-Step)

To understand the value of the knitting machine, you must see the whole picture. Here is the automated workflow of a modern garment factory .

Step 1: Yarn Preparation

High-count cotton or blended yarns are loaded onto creels.

Step 2: Collar & Cuff Knitting (The Critical Stage)

Using a High Speed Polo T-shirt Collar And Cuff Knitting Machine, the trims are produced.

  • Machine: Changhua 80-inch Single System.

  • Output: Knitting 8-10 collars simultaneously.

Step 3: Body Fabric Cutting

The main body fabric is cut via CNC spreading and cutting machines.

Step 4: Sewing Assembly

This involves multiple automated stations:

  • Shoulder Seam: Overlock machines join the front and back.

  • Placket Sewing: Specialized automats (like Juki's JTR-DDL9000B/PPA) sew the button reinforcement .

  • Collar Attaching: The pre-knit collar is sewn to the neckline.

  • Sleeve Hemming & Cuff Attaching: Rib cuffs are added.

  • Buttonhole & Button Sewing: High-speed lockstitch machines.

Step 5: Ironing & Packaging

Finished goods are pressed and folded.

5.1 Why Choose the Double System?

Traditional single-system machines have one cam system moving across the needle bed. The Double System has two.

  • Efficiency: It knits two rows of stitches per carriage traverse. This nearly doubles the production speed for simple rib fabrics compared to a single system.

  • Versatility: Easily handles complex jacquard patterns on collars.

6.1 What is Whole Garment?

Unlike cut-and-sew, Whole Garment (Seamless) knitting produces the entire garment—body, sleeves, and collar—in one piece on the machine. There is no sewing waste.

6.2 Advantages for Polo Shirts

  • No Side Seams: Ultimate comfort for high-end polo shirts.

  • Zero Waste: Saves ~15-20% on yarn costs.

  • 3D Shaping: The machine can increase or decrease stitches to fit the human body perfectly.
